2. Tools & Limits
To help you stay in control, we offer the following tools:
•    Deposit Limits: Set daily, weekly, or monthly limits on how much you can deposit.
•    Time-Outs: Take a short break from gambling, from 24 hours to several weeks.
•    Self-Exclusion: Block access to your account for a longer period (months or permanently).

3. Self-Assessment
If you're unsure about your gambling habits, ask yourself:
•    Do I spend more than I can afford to lose?
•    Do I chase losses or gamble to escape problems?
•    Has gambling affected my work, relationships, or health?
If you answer "yes" to any of these, we encourage you to use our tools or seek support.
